...

Wenü

Next.js vs React.js: ¿Cuál es la mejor opción para una web rápida?

Si estás buscando desarrollar una web rápida y eficiente, es posible que te hayas preguntado si Next.js o React.js es la mejor opción. Ambas tecnologías son populares en el desarrollo frontend, pero tienen diferencias clave en rendimiento, SEO y experiencia del desarrollador. En este artículo, compararemos sus características para ayudarte a tomar la mejor decisión en 2025.

1. ¿Qué es React.js?

React.js es una biblioteca de JavaScript creada por Meta (Facebook) para construir interfaces de usuario dinámicas y reutilizables. Se basa en un enfoque de componentes y maneja eficientemente la actualización del DOM con su virtual DOM.

Ventajas:

  • Flexibilidad para construir aplicaciones web interactivas.

  • Amplia comunidad y ecosistema de herramientas.

  • Reutilización de componentes para mayor eficiencia.

Ideal para:

  • Aplicaciones de una sola página (SPA).

  • Dashboards interactivos.

  • Aplicaciones con muchas interacciones en tiempo real.

2. ¿Qué es Next.js?

Next.js es un framework basado en React que ofrece funcionalidades avanzadas como renderizado en el servidor (SSR), generación estática (SSG) y optimización automática del rendimiento.

Ventajas:

  • Mejora el rendimiento con SSR y SSG.

  • Optimización SEO superior a React.js estándar.

  • Carga más rápida de páginas con pre-renderizado.

Ideal para:

  • Blogs y sitios de contenido optimizados para SEO.

  • Aplicaciones web con necesidades de renderizado dinámico.

  • E-commerce y sitios con alto tráfico.

3. Comparación entre Next.js y React.js

CaracterísticaNext.jsReact.js
SEO⭐⭐⭐⭐⭐⭐⭐
Rendimiento⭐⭐⭐⭐⭐⭐⭐⭐
Facilidad de uso⭐⭐⭐⭐⭐⭐⭐
Escalabilidad⭐⭐⭐⭐⭐⭐⭐
Flexibilidad⭐⭐⭐⭐⭐⭐⭐⭐

4. ¿Cuál deberías elegir?

  • Si tu prioridad es el SEO y la velocidad, Next.js es la mejor opción gracias a su renderizado en servidor y generación estática.

  • Si buscas flexibilidad y una arquitectura SPA, React.js estándar puede ser suficiente para tu proyecto.

  • Si planeas una aplicación con muchas interacciones en tiempo real, React.js con una estrategia cliente-lado puede ser más adecuado.

Conclusión

Ambas tecnologías son poderosas, pero la elección dependerá de las necesidades específicas de tu proyecto. Next.js es la mejor opción para sitios optimizados para SEO y alto rendimiento, mientras que React.js sigue siendo una excelente alternativa para aplicaciones web interactivas.

Si necesitas asesoramiento sobre qué tecnología usar en tu próximo proyecto, ¡contáctanos y te ayudamos! 🚀

es_ESEspañol
Seraphinite AcceleratorOptimized by Seraphinite Accelerator
Turns on site high speed to be attractive for people and search engines.